柴油污染土壤的微生物修复研究进展 被引量:4

Research advances in microbial remediation of diesel-contaminated soils

摘要 近年来,具备修复成本低、绿色环保等优点的微生物修复技术越来越多地被应用于土壤柴油污染修复中。综述了柴油污染土壤的现状、柴油降解菌的种类和降解机理、微生物降解柴油的影响因素,并对土壤柴油污染的微生物修复技术发展进行了展望。 In recent years, microbial remediation technology with the characteristics of low cost and environment friendly has been used increasingly in the remediation of soil diesel oil pollution. The status of soil diesel oil contamination, the diesel oil degrading bacteria species and their degradation mechanisms, as well as the influencing factors were reviewed. Also, the development of microbial remediation technology for soil diesel oil pollution was prospected.
